Define the terms prelingual and postlingual. Discuss how a hearing loss during each of these stages affects speech and language development and reading and writing skills.

What will be an ideal response?


Ans: Prelingual—disordered hearing is present at birth or before the development of speech/language
Postlingual—auditory deficit acquired after acquisition of speech/language
Age at which hearing loss occurs is critical
Normal language development dependent on intact auditory system
